- *> \par Purpose:
- * =============
- *>
- *> \verbatim
- *>
- *> ZDRVVX checks the nonsymmetric eigenvalue problem expert driver
- *> ZGEEVX.
- *>
- *> ZDRVVX uses both test matrices generated randomly depending on
- *> data supplied in the calling sequence, as well as on data
- *> read from an input file and including precomputed condition
- *> numbers to which it compares the ones it computes.
- *>
- *> When ZDRVVX is called, a number of matrix "sizes" ("n's") and a
- *> number of matrix "types" are specified in the calling sequence.
- *> For each size ("n") and each type of matrix, one matrix will be
- *> generated and used to test the nonsymmetric eigenroutines. For
- *> each matrix, 9 tests will be performed:
- *>
- *> (1) | A * VR - VR * W | / ( n |A| ulp )
- *>
- *> Here VR is the matrix of unit right eigenvectors.
- *> W is a diagonal matrix with diagonal entries W(j).
- *>
- *> (2) | A**H * VL - VL * W**H | / ( n |A| ulp )
- *>
- *> Here VL is the matrix of unit left eigenvectors, A**H is the
- *> conjugate transpose of A, and W is as above.
- *>
- *> (3) | |VR(i)| - 1 | / ulp and largest component real
- *>
- *> VR(i) denotes the i-th column of VR.
- *>
- *> (4) | |VL(i)| - 1 | / ulp and largest component real
- *>
- *> VL(i) denotes the i-th column of VL.
- *>
- *> (5) W(full) = W(partial)
- *>
- *> W(full) denotes the eigenvalues computed when VR, VL, RCONDV
- *> and RCONDE are also computed, and W(partial) denotes the
- *> eigenvalues computed when only some of VR, VL, RCONDV, and
- *> RCONDE are computed.
- *>
- *> (6) VR(full) = VR(partial)
- *>
- *> VR(full) denotes the right eigenvectors computed when VL, RCONDV
- *> and RCONDE are computed, and VR(partial) denotes the result
- *> when only some of VL and RCONDV are computed.
- *>
- *> (7) VL(full) = VL(partial)
- *>
- *> VL(full) denotes the left eigenvectors computed when VR, RCONDV
- *> and RCONDE are computed, and VL(partial) denotes the result
- *> when only some of VR and RCONDV are computed.
- *>
- *> (8) 0 if SCALE, ILO, IHI, ABNRM (full) =
- *> SCALE, ILO, IHI, ABNRM (partial)
- *> 1/ulp otherwise
- *>
- *> SCALE, ILO, IHI and ABNRM describe how the matrix is balanced.
- *> (full) is when VR, VL, RCONDE and RCONDV are also computed, and
- *> (partial) is when some are not computed.
- *>
- *> (9) RCONDV(full) = RCONDV(partial)
- *>
- *> RCONDV(full) denotes the reciprocal condition numbers of the
- *> right eigenvectors computed when VR, VL and RCONDE are also
- *> computed. RCONDV(partial) denotes the reciprocal condition
- *> numbers when only some of VR, VL and RCONDE are computed.
- *>
- *> The "sizes" are specified by an array NN(1:NSIZES); the value of
- *> each element NN(j) specifies one size.
- *> The "types" are specified by a logical array DOTYPE( 1:NTYPES );
- *> if DOTYPE(j) is .TRUE., then matrix type "j" will be generated.
- *> Currently, the list of possible types is:
- *>
- *> (1) The zero matrix.
- *> (2) The identity matrix.
- *> (3) A (transposed) Jordan block, with 1's on the diagonal.
- *>
- *> (4) A diagonal matrix with evenly spaced entries
- *> 1, ..., ULP and random complex angles.
- *> (ULP = (first number larger than 1) - 1 )
- *> (5) A diagonal matrix with geometrically spaced entries
- *> 1, ..., ULP and random complex angles.
- *> (6) A diagonal matrix with "clustered" entries 1, ULP, ..., ULP
- *> and random complex angles.
- *>
- *> (7) Same as (4), but multiplied by a constant near
- *> the overflow threshold
- *> (8) Same as (4), but multiplied by a constant near
- *> the underflow threshold
- *>
- *> (9) A matrix of the form U' T U, where U is unitary and
- *> T has evenly spaced entries 1, ..., ULP with random complex
- *> angles on the diagonal and random O(1) entries in the upper
- *> triangle.
- *>
- *> (10) A matrix of the form U' T U, where U is unitary and
- *> T has geometrically spaced entries 1, ..., ULP with random
- *> complex angles on the diagonal and random O(1) entries in
- *> the upper triangle.
- *>
- *> (11) A matrix of the form U' T U, where U is unitary and
- *> T has "clustered" entries 1, ULP,..., ULP with random
- *> complex angles on the diagonal and random O(1) entries in
- *> the upper triangle.
- *>
- *> (12) A matrix of the form U' T U, where U is unitary and
- *> T has complex eigenvalues randomly chosen from
- *> ULP < |z| < 1 and random O(1) entries in the upper
- *> triangle.
- *>
- *> (13) A matrix of the form X' T X, where X has condition
- *> SQRT( ULP ) and T has evenly spaced entries 1, ..., ULP
- *> with random complex angles on the diagonal and random O(1)
- *> entries in the upper triangle.
- *>
- *> (14) A matrix of the form X' T X, where X has condition
- *> SQRT( ULP ) and T has geometrically spaced entries
- *> 1, ..., ULP with random complex angles on the diagonal
- *> and random O(1) entries in the upper triangle.
- *>
- *> (15) A matrix of the form X' T X, where X has condition
- *> SQRT( ULP ) and T has "clustered" entries 1, ULP,..., ULP
- *> with random complex angles on the diagonal and random O(1)
- *> entries in the upper triangle.
- *>
- *> (16) A matrix of the form X' T X, where X has condition
- *> SQRT( ULP ) and T has complex eigenvalues randomly chosen
- *> from ULP < |z| < 1 and random O(1) entries in the upper
- *> triangle.
- *>
- *> (17) Same as (16), but multiplied by a constant
- *> near the overflow threshold
- *> (18) Same as (16), but multiplied by a constant
- *> near the underflow threshold
- *>
- *> (19) Nonsymmetric matrix with random entries chosen from |z| < 1
- *> If N is at least 4, all entries in first two rows and last
- *> row, and first column and last two columns are zero.
- *> (20) Same as (19), but multiplied by a constant
- *> near the overflow threshold
- *> (21) Same as (19), but multiplied by a constant
- *> near the underflow threshold
- *>
- *> In addition, an input file will be read from logical unit number
- *> NIUNIT. The file contains matrices along with precomputed
- *> eigenvalues and reciprocal condition numbers for the eigenvalues
- *> and right eigenvectors. For these matrices, in addition to tests
- *> (1) to (9) we will compute the following two tests:
- *>
- *> (10) |RCONDV - RCDVIN| / cond(RCONDV)
- *>
- *> RCONDV is the reciprocal right eigenvector condition number
- *> computed by ZGEEVX and RCDVIN (the precomputed true value)
- *> is supplied as input. cond(RCONDV) is the condition number of
- *> RCONDV, and takes errors in computing RCONDV into account, so
- *> that the resulting quantity should be O(ULP). cond(RCONDV) is
- *> essentially given by norm(A)/RCONDE.
- *>
- *> (11) |RCONDE - RCDEIN| / cond(RCONDE)
- *>
- *> RCONDE is the reciprocal eigenvalue condition number
- *> computed by ZGEEVX and RCDEIN (the precomputed true value)
- *> is supplied as input. cond(RCONDE) is the condition number
- *> of RCONDE, and takes errors in computing RCONDE into account,
- *> so that the resulting quantity should be O(ULP). cond(RCONDE)
- *> is essentially given by norm(A)/RCONDV.
- *> \endverbatim

- * Arguments:
- * ==========
- *
- *> \param[in] NSIZES
- *> \verbatim
- *> NSIZES is INTEGER
- *> The number of sizes of matrices to use. NSIZES must be at
- *> least zero. If it is zero, no randomly generated matrices
- *> are tested, but any test matrices read from NIUNIT will be
- *> tested.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] NN
- *> \verbatim
- *> NN is INTEGER array, dimension (NSIZES)
- *> An array containing the sizes to be used for the matrices.
- *> Zero values will be skipped. The values must be at least
- *> zero.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] NTYPES
- *> \verbatim
- *> NTYPES is INTEGER
- *> The number of elements in DOTYPE. NTYPES must be at least
- *> zero. If it is zero, no randomly generated test matrices
- *> are tested, but and test matrices read from NIUNIT will be
- *> tested. If it is MAXTYP+1 and NSIZES is 1, then an
- *> additional type, MAXTYP+1 is defined, which is to use
- *> whatever matrix is in A. This is only useful if
- *> DOTYPE(1:MAXTYP) is .FALSE. and DOTYPE(MAXTYP+1) is .TRUE. .
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] DOTYPE
- *> \verbatim
- *> DOTYPE is LOGICAL array, dimension (NTYPES)
- *> If DOTYPE(j) is .TRUE., then for each size in NN a
- *> matrix of that size and of type j will be generated.
- *> If NTYPES is smaller than the maximum number of types
- *> defined (PARAMETER MAXTYP), then types NTYPES+1 through
- *> MAXTYP will not be generated. If NTYPES is larger
- *> than MAXTYP, DOTYPE(MAXTYP+1) through DOTYPE(NTYPES)
- *> will be ignored.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in,out] ISEED
- *> \verbatim
- *> ISEED is INTEGER array, dimension (4)
- *> On entry ISEED specifies the seed of the random number
- *> generator. The array elements should be between 0 and 4095;
- *> if not they will be reduced mod 4096. Also, ISEED(4) must
- *> be odd. The random number generator uses a linear
- *> congruential sequence limited to small integers, and so
- *> should produce machine independent random numbers. The
- *> values of ISEED are changed on exit, and can be used in the
- *> next call to ZDRVVX to continue the same random number
- *> sequence.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] THRESH
- *> \verbatim
- *> THRESH is DOUBLE PRECISION
- *> A test will count as "failed" if the "error", computed as
- *> described above, exceeds THRESH. Note that the error
- *> is scaled to be O(1), so THRESH should be a reasonably
- *> small multiple of 1, e.g., 10 or 100. In particular,
- *> it should not depend on the precision (single vs. double)
- *> or the size of the matrix. It must be at least zero.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] NIUNIT
- *> \verbatim
- *> NIUNIT is INTEGER
- *> The FORTRAN unit number for reading in the data file of
- *> problems to solve.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] NOUNIT
- *> \verbatim
- *> NOUNIT is INTEGER
- *> The FORTRAN unit number for printing out error messages
- *> (e.g., if a routine returns INFO not equal to 0.)
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] A
- *> \verbatim
- *> A is COMPLEX*16 array, dimension (LDA, max(NN,12))
- *> Used to hold the matrix whose eigenvalues are to be
- *> computed. On exit, A contains the last matrix actually used.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] LDA
- *> \verbatim
- *> LDA is INTEGER
- *> The leading dimension of A, and H. LDA must be at
- *> least 1 and at least max( NN, 12 ). (12 is the
- *> dimension of the largest matrix on the precomputed
- *> input file.)
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] H
- *> \verbatim
- *> H is COMPLEX*16 array, dimension (LDA, max(NN,12))
- *> Another copy of the test matrix A, modified by ZGEEVX.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] W
- *> \verbatim
- *> W is COMPLEX*16 array, dimension (max(NN,12))
- *> Contains the eigenvalues of A.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] W1
- *> \verbatim
- *> W1 is COMPLEX*16 array, dimension (max(NN,12))
- *> Like W, this array contains the eigenvalues of A,
- *> but those computed when ZGEEVX only computes a partial
- *> eigendecomposition, i.e. not the eigenvalues and left
- *> and right eigenvectors.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] VL
- *> \verbatim
- *> VL is COMPLEX*16 array, dimension (LDVL, max(NN,12))
- *> VL holds the computed left eigenvectors.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] LDVL
- *> \verbatim
- *> LDVL is INTEGER
- *> Leading dimension of VL. Must be at least max(1,max(NN,12)).
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] VR
- *> \verbatim
- *> VR is COMPLEX*16 array, dimension (LDVR, max(NN,12))
- *> VR holds the computed right eigenvectors.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] LDVR
- *> \verbatim
- *> LDVR is INTEGER
- *> Leading dimension of VR. Must be at least max(1,max(NN,12)).
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] LRE
- *> \verbatim
- *> LRE is COMPLEX*16 array, dimension (LDLRE, max(NN,12))
- *> LRE holds the computed right or left eigenvectors.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] LDLRE
- *> \verbatim
- *> LDLRE is INTEGER
- *> Leading dimension of LRE. Must be at least max(1,max(NN,12))
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] RCONDV
- *> \verbatim
- *> RCONDV is DOUBLE PRECISION array, dimension (N)
- *> RCONDV holds the computed reciprocal condition numbers
- *> for eigenvectors.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] RCNDV1
- *> \verbatim
- *> RCNDV1 is DOUBLE PRECISION array, dimension (N)
- *> RCNDV1 holds more computed reciprocal condition numbers
- *> for eigenvectors.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] RCDVIN
- *> \verbatim
- *> RCDVIN is DOUBLE PRECISION array, dimension (N)
- *> When COMP = .TRUE. RCDVIN holds the precomputed reciprocal
- *> condition numbers for eigenvectors to be compared with
- *> RCONDV.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] RCONDE
- *> \verbatim
- *> RCONDE is DOUBLE PRECISION array, dimension (N)
- *> RCONDE holds the computed reciprocal condition numbers
- *> for eigenvalues.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] RCNDE1
- *> \verbatim
- *> RCNDE1 is DOUBLE PRECISION array, dimension (N)
- *> RCNDE1 holds more computed reciprocal condition numbers
- *> for eigenvalues.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] RCDEIN
- *> \verbatim
- *> RCDEIN is DOUBLE PRECISION array, dimension (N)
- *> When COMP = .TRUE. RCDEIN holds the precomputed reciprocal
- *> condition numbers for eigenvalues to be compared with
- *> RCONDE.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] SCALE
- *> \verbatim
- *> SCALE is DOUBLE PRECISION array, dimension (N)
- *> Holds information describing balancing of matrix.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] SCALE1
- *> \verbatim
- *> SCALE1 is DOUBLE PRECISION array, dimension (N)
- *> Holds information describing balancing of matrix.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] WORK
- *> \verbatim
- *> WORK is COMPLEX*16 array, dimension (NWORK)
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] RESULT
- *> \verbatim
- *> RESULT is DOUBLE PRECISION array, dimension (11)
- *> The values computed by the seven tests described above.
- *> The values are currently limited to 1/ulp, to avoid
- *> overflow.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[in] NWORK
- *> \verbatim
- *> NWORK is INTEGER
- *> The number of entries in WORK. This must be at least
- *> max(6*12+2*12**2,6*NN(j)+2*NN(j)**2) =
- *> max( 360 ,6*NN(j)+2*NN(j)**2) for all j.
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] RWORK
- *> \verbatim
- *> RWORK is DOUBLE PRECISION array, dimension (2*max(NN,12))
- *> \endverbatim
- *>
- *> \param[out] INFO
- *> \verbatim
- *> INFO is INTEGER
- *> If 0, then successful exit.
- *> If <0, then input paramter -INFO is incorrect.
- *> If >0, ZLATMR, CLATMS, CLATME or ZGET23 returned an error
- *> code, and INFO is its absolute value.
- *>
- *>-----------------------------------------------------------------------
- *>
- *> Some Local Variables and Parameters:
- *> ---- ----- --------- --- ----------
- *>
- *> ZERO, ONE Real 0 and 1.
- *> MAXTYP The number of types defined.
- *> NMAX Largest value in NN or 12.
- *> NERRS The number of tests which have exceeded THRESH
- *> COND, CONDS,
- *> IMODE Values to be passed to the matrix generators.
- *> ANORM Norm of A; passed to matrix generators.
- *>
- *> OVFL, UNFL Overflow and underflow thresholds.
- *> ULP, ULPINV Finest relative precision and its inverse.
- *> RTULP, RTULPI Square roots of the previous 4 values.
- *>
- *> The following four arrays decode JTYPE:
- *> KTYPE(j) The general type (1-10) for type "j".
- *> KMODE(j) The MODE value to be passed to the matrix
- *> generator for type "j".
- *> KMAGN(j) The order of magnitude ( O(1),
- *> O(overflow^(1/2) ), O(underflow^(1/2) )
- *> KCONDS(j) Selectw whether CONDS is to be 1 or
- *> 1/sqrt(ulp). (0 means irrelevant.)
- *> \endverbatim
